That was it, Tyler had just done his first kill as a criminal. It would probably be an unforgettable moment for him, not only for the good reasons.

But right now, he didn't care about it, neither did he care about his splendid performance. All he cared about was the fact that his plan worked: all the guests were running in random directions, trying to reach the walls to travel through the Party Hall and escape to a safer zone... or even just escape.

Among them, a lot of them were screaming or shouting, a lot of those shout mentionned director Arsin, and a lot of those mentions were accompained by colorful insults that definitly weren't suitable for such high figures of Glactia-62's society.

Either way, this chaos was the perfect occasion for a tactical retreat: with all these people moving around everywhere and not caring for anything else, even if the cyborg did find him, they'd have a lot of trouble making their move without touching those people to.

'Hmm... nah, not enough chaos yet' Tyler thought as he launched a blinding grenade in the air, which created even more panic as it exploded.

He smirked:

'Now that's better'

At this moment, in the edge of his field of view, something caught his attention. As most of the guests were using the Fefnir tech in the wall to escape, it seemed like someone was instead using it to come here, as he could see while the wall was trembling, and a figure started coming out of it.

Statistically, taking the situation into account, Tyler estimated there was a fifty percent chance it was the cyborg, a thirty percent chance it was Erica or John, and a twenty percent chance it was someone else.

Nonetheless, he aimed his weapon in this direction and, when he confirmed the person entering, a tall woman in a rather revealing dress, wasn't Erica nor John, he immediatly fired, aiming toward her left leg.

But as the bullet was almost on her, the woman's leg, along with her entire left side, quickly turned to a brillant metal, and the projectile bounced on it like a rubber ball.

"Well, well, aren't you a bit too fast, mister 'Gentleman" she said with a tentative laugh that hid pure, cold malevolence.

Sharp features, blond eyes, her entire left side that was cybernetized: Tyler immediatly recognized the Guardian who was responsible for their failure in the terminal, and the destruction of his ship.

"Welcome in your coffin" Tyler said with a polite tone before adding in his own: "Bitch"

The Guardian laughed:

"Bitch? How unpolite, I have a name, you know?" she said. "My name is Melia... but you, my dear mister Gentleman, can call me whenever you want. Hihi, assuming you survive today, of course"

Tyler cringed from the way she was talking and her honey-poisonous tone.

"Ew, I'll sadly have to pass on i- THAT'S IT ERICA, GET HER!" he shouted, his eyes looking right behind her.

Melia took a slight look behind her and Tyler used this opportunity to run toward her at full speed, firing multiple bullets at the same time, toward her right side.

Melia rolled her eyes and created metalic tentacles with her left arm, sending the small projectiles flying away and, while her arm was occupied, he slid under the tentacles, slaloming through them until he was right in front of her.

Tyler's fist moved, and it was now only a few inches away from Melia's face. The latter moved her head slightly, easily avoiding the hit. Tyler continued with a low kick she blocked with her knee, and then another punch she countered with her elbow.
